Jan 21, 2024 · WebFeb 23, 2024 · MacInformer has been classified as a potentially unwanted program, and as such, it doesn’t fit the description of a computer virus. However, unwanted programs have been known to expose computer systems to other online threats as well as extensive data collection. If you enable Mirrored Folders, there is the potential to expose your Mac to viruses. Do not enable read/write shared folders between your Windows guest virtual machine and the Mac.
